Relatively Quiet Weather Expected

A cold front from yesterday has brought more stability, making the WABBLES region more susceptible to fog in the early mornings, much like we all saw this morning. However, with slightly less moisture now from the cold front, fog is less likely to occur again tonight. However, due to the wind advection from Canada, we will continue to see more haze throughout today as a result of their occurring wildfires and smoke.

The Weekend Outlook

 This weekend, high pressure will begin to take over the Ohio Valley region again. With that being said, there will be a short time frame where the haze begins to clear on Saturday, when the high-pressure center is directly over WABBLES. A brief warm front will push through Saturday night through Sunday, bringing rain into the area. A cold front will come through shortly after, continuing to bring rain and even thunderstorm chances. Overall, expect showers heading into next week!
